Transaction 2521f10e28cad0320abf14f736146c3e5f2c02a18a0ef54df3cc37796da4136f

2 Input
2 Outputs
  • 2521f10e28cad0320abf14f736146c3e5f2c02a18a0ef54df3cc37796da4136f:0
  • value  976770
    address  37E6uiAvTTeLyeoEpnYimTmCNQUYdSNbMK
  • 2521f10e28cad0320abf14f736146c3e5f2c02a18a0ef54df3cc37796da4136f:1
  • value  1562938
    address  32dPNDS19Hzd9eQJdCp9qaZ5VgSifrmVZP